Transaction 0581c3267e8b76f74b582387a24bbc6f686924b57cd4547e370b9f9965617db7

block
cca10fc611cf5457fe1240a3b9a24847425ca5c36c609ce0f2276c82cb8d5e4a

1 Input

3 Outputs